Different types of Conjoint Analysis:
Conjoint analysis exists in different forms. Some of the most generals incorporate:
1. Choice-Based Conjoint Analysis:
CBC analysis is one of the most general forms of conjoint analysis. It is used to recognize how a respondent signifies mixtures of different aspects.
2. Adaptive Conjoint Analysis:
ACA is that form of analysis that modified every respondent’s analysis practice dependent on their response to premature questions. It is frequently leveraged in learning where numerous aspects or elements are being estimated to modernize the method and take out the most precious approach from every respondent.
3. Full-Profile Conjoint Analysis:
This kind of analysis offers the respondent a range of complete product descriptions and asks the respondents to pick the one they would like to buy.
4. MaxDiff Conjoint Analysis:
This kind of analysis offers multiple choices to the respondents that they are asked to arrange on a list of best to worst or the most preferred one to buy to least preferred to buy.
The type of conjoint analysis a corporation employs is firmed by the objectives driving its survey like what does it wish to find out and potentially the kind of service or product estimated. It is possible to merge diverse conjoint survey kinds into hybrid models to get benefited from the help of each.
